2022年党员档案管理系统数据库课程设计含代码 .pdf
![资源得分’ title=](/images/score_1.gif)
![资源得分’ title=](/images/score_1.gif)
![资源得分’ title=](/images/score_1.gif)
![资源得分’ title=](/images/score_1.gif)
![资源得分’ title=](/images/score_05.gif)
《2022年党员档案管理系统数据库课程设计含代码 .pdf》由会员分享,可在线阅读,更多相关《2022年党员档案管理系统数据库课程设计含代码 .pdf(25页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、攀枝花学院本科数据库课程设计报告 学生党员管理系统开发 学生姓名:学生学号:院 (系)年级专业:指导教师: 职称:20XX年 12 月 12日精品资料 - - - 欢迎下载 - - - - - - - - - - - 欢迎下载 名师归纳 - - - - - - - - - -第 1 页,共 25 页 - - - - - - - - - - 攀枝花学院本科学生课程设计任务书题目学生党员管理系统开发1、课程设计的目的使学生掌握数据库的基本概念, 结合实际的操作和设计, 巩固课堂教学内容;使学生掌握数据库系统的基本概念、原理和技术, 将理论与实际相结合, 应用现有的数据建模工具和数据库管理系统软件,
2、规范、科学地完成一个小型数据库的设计与实现; 把理论课与实验课所学内容做一综合,并在此基础上强化学生的实践意识、提高其实际动手能力。2、课程设计的内容和要求(包括原始数据、技术要求、工作要求等)(1)学生党员信息的管理;能够增加、修改和删除学生党员的基本信息;(2)查询党员的基本信息:能够按照查询条件(班级、年级、专业、入党时间)查询党员的数量;也能够实现多个条件的组合查询(3)统计党员的基本信息:统计按照查询条件(班级、年级、专业、入党时间)查询党员的数量;3、主要参考文献1 张莉 SQL SEVER数据库原理及应用2 萨师煊王珊著 . 数据库系统概论第三版. 高等教育出版社3 施伯乐丁宝康
3、汪卫 . 数据库系统教程高等教育出版社20XX 年第2版4 庄成三等 . 数据库系统原理及其应用. 电子工业出版社4、课程设计工作进度计划第 1 天 :选题、完成需求分析第 2 天 :数据库概念结构设计第 3 天:数据库逻辑结构设计及物理实现第 4 天:应用程序开发第 5 天: 程序调试分析和结果 、编写课程设计报告指导教师 (签字)日期年月日教研室意见:年月日学生 (签字):接受任务时间:年月日注: 任务书由指导教师填写。精品资料 - - - 欢迎下载 - - - - - - - - - - - 欢迎下载 名师归纳 - - - - - - - - - -第 2 页,共 25 页 - - -
4、- - - - - - - 课程设计(论文)指导教师成绩评定表题目名称学生党员管理系统开发评分项目分值得分评价内涵工作表现20% 01 学习态度6 遵守各项纪律,工作刻苦努力,具有良好的科学工作态度。02 科学实践、调研7 通过实验、试验、查阅文献、深入生产实践等渠道获取与课程设计有关的材料。03 课题工作量7 按期圆满完成规定的任务,工作量饱满。能力水平35% 04 综合运用知识的能力10 能运用所学知识和技能去发现与解决实际问题,能正确处理实验数据,能对课题进行理论分析,得出有价值的结论。05 应用文献的能力5 能独立查阅相关文献和从事其他调研;能提出并较好地论述课题的实施方案;有收集、加
5、工各种信息及获取新知识的能力。06 设计(实验)能力,方案的设计能力5 能正确设计实验方案,独立进行装置安装、 调试、操作等实验工作,数据正确、可靠;研究思路清晰、完整。07 计算及计算机应用能力5 具有较强的数据运算与处理能力;能运用计算机进行资料搜集、加工、处理和辅助设计等。08 对计算或实验结果的分析能力(综合分析能力、技术经济分析能力)10 具有较强的数据收集、分析、处理、 综合的能力。成果质量45% 09 插图(或图纸)质量、篇幅、设计(论文)规范化程度5 符合本专业相关规范或规定要求;规范化符合本文件第五条要求。10 设计说明书(论文)质量30 综述简练完整,有见解;立论正确,论述
6、充分,结论严谨合理;实验正确,分析处理科学。11 创新10 对前人工作有改进或突破,或有独特见解。成绩指导教师评语指导教师签名:年月日精品资料 - - - 欢迎下载 - - - - - - - - - - - 欢迎下载 名师归纳 - - - - - - - - - -第 3 页,共 25 页 - - - - - - - - - - 摘要学生党员信息管理系统目的是为减轻教师工作负担、提高工作效率, 也方便学生查询等,是传统全人工化管理模式所无法披靡的。系统选用的开发软件是visual studio 2010,后台数据库为 SQL Server2008企业版,通过前者提供的各种面向对象,尤其是数据
7、窗口这一功能方便而简洁操纵数据库的智能化对象,以及后者的数据一致性和完整性强、 数据安全性好等特点。 我们在短时间内建立系统应用原型, 然后,对初始原型系统进行需求迭代,其中系统整体外观设计以及登入的成功与否是本论文的关键。 通过对学生党员信息管理系统的需求进行了详细调查分析,设计了一个学生党员信息管理系统的开发方案,用SQL Server数据库和 ASP.NET 技术构建,不断修正和改进,直到形成令人满意的可行性学生党员信息管理系统。关键词: 学生党员信息管理系统, visual studio 2010,SQL Server2008 精品资料 - - - 欢迎下载 - - - - - - -
8、 - - - - 欢迎下载 名师归纳 - - - - - - - - - -第 4 页,共 25 页 - - - - - - - - - - 目录课程设计任务书 成绩评定表 摘要 一绪论 11.1 系统开发的意义11.2 选题背景 11.3 课题 1二系统的需求分析22.1 可行性分析22.2 经济可行性分析22.3 基本性能要求2三 系统总体设计 33.1 系统业务流程图33.2 数据库设计33.2.1 数据库概念结构设计33.2.2 数据库逻辑结构设计4四系统详细模块设计与测试54.1 登录界面设计54.2 主界面模块设计54.3 添加学生党员模块设计54.4 信息统计 64.5 信息查询
9、 6 4.6 信息删除 64.7 信息修改 7五数据库的创建7六 总结 9参考文献 错误!未定义书签。附录错误!未定义书签。精品资料 - - - 欢迎下载 - - - - - - - - - - - 欢迎下载 名师归纳 - - - - - - - - - -第 5 页,共 25 页 - - - - - - - - - - 一、绪论1.1系统开发的意义学生党员管理系统是学校党委组织工作不可缺少的一部分一个功能齐全、简单易用的学生党员管理系统能有效地减轻党员管理工作人员的工作负担,提高工作效率。 随着经济的发展, 人员交流来往的频繁, 党员管理更加需要一套信息系统以提高信息管理的快捷及准确性。为此
10、,建立一个学生党员管理的信息库,把所有学生党员的信息,包括流动学生党员的信息全部保存在信息库存中,以便于管理、查询、统计等就显得尤为重要了。本设计的研究目标就是要开发一个高校学生党员管理系统,对党员的基本信息进行管理,以减轻管理人员的工作负担。本系统将采用B/S 模式,基于sqlsever2008 和 visual studio 2010系统技术实现。1.2选题背景随着科学技术的发展, 计算机管理在日常生活中的地位变得越来越重要。它能够代替人做各种重复,繁琐的劳动,并且拥有操作简单,可信度好,不易出错等优点,大大减少了不必要的人力消耗,提高个人的工作效率。 学生党员日常管理是每个学校必须面临的
11、问题,所以,如何开发一个简单易用,界面友好,容易操作,数据安全性好, 可靠性高的管理系统就成为非常重要的技术问题。我采用SQLServer技术进行数据库开发可以使开发过程简单化,更快捷的访问数据库。1.3 课题学生党员管理系统开发本课题主要考虑的是提供简单方便的操作,为管理人员提供简单、高效的对党员信息的管理等。精品资料 - - - 欢迎下载 - - - - - - - - - - - 欢迎下载 名师归纳 - - - - - - - - - -第 6 页,共 25 页 - - - - - - - - - - 二、系统需求分析2.1 可行性分析根据用户需求可以将该系统的用户分为普通用户与管理员用
12、户两种。管理员登录该系统以后可以实现对该系统的管理与维护。该系统主要功能包括对学生党员的信息进行添加, 删除,修改以及一些特定条件的快捷查询,其中特定条件的查询包括按照学号进行快捷查询。 本系统还可以实现对该系统用户进行管理主要功能包括对用户的信息进行添加, 修改,删除。最后本系统还可以实现对用户角色的管理,通过该系统可以为不同的用户设置不同的角色。2.2 经济可行性随着科学技术的发展和人们生活水平的不断提高,计算机的价格也已经越来越能被很多人所接受。 不管是在企业还是家庭, 计算机的使用已经成为普遍现象。所以从用户经济方面考虑, 本系统的开发不会有很大的困难和风险,且系统本身成本较低,不需要
13、很多的开发费用和以后的维护费用。2.3 基本性能要求:登录功能设计:管理员(可以查看或者操作所有信息)功能模块。用户管理:对本系统的用户信息进行操作或者管理(查询,添加,删除,更新)。党员管理:对该校全体学生党员的基本信息进行管理(查询,添加,删除,更新) 。(1)学生党员信息的管理;能够增加、修改和删除学生党员的基本信息;(2)查询党员的基本信息:能够按照查询条件(班级、年级、专业、入党时间)查询党员的数量;也能够实现多个条件的组合查询(3)统计党员的基本信息:统计按照查询条件(班级、年级、专业、入党时间)查询党员的数量;精品资料 - - - 欢迎下载 - - - - - - - - - -
14、 - 欢迎下载 名师归纳 - - - - - - - - - -第 7 页,共 25 页 - - - - - - - - - - 三、系统总体设计3.1系统业务流程图党员信息管理系统设计与开发3.2 数据库设计3.2.1数据库概念结构设计用户登录 E-R 图:显示查询结果数据库查询党员信息添加党员信息删 除 党 员 信息统计党员人数主界面登陆选择查询条 件输入要添加的党员信息添加查询出符合条件的党员信息选择查询条 件显示统计结果登录用户名密码精品资料 - - - 欢迎下载 - - - - - - - - - - - 欢迎下载 名师归纳 - - - - - - - - - -第 8 页,共 25
15、 页 - - - - - - - - - - 学生党员信息E-R 图:3.2.2 数据库逻辑结构设计用户信息表列名数据类型长度允许空Username varchar 10 是password varchar 10 是学生党员信息表列名数据类型长度允许空Name varchar 10 是Sno varchar 10 否Age int 4 是Class varchar 10 是Sex varchar 10 是Nation varchar 10 是Nation varchar 10 是type Varchar 10 是年龄姓名籍贯学号班级党员信息党员类型民族性别精品资料 - - - 欢迎下载 - -
16、 - - - - - - - - - 欢迎下载 名师归纳 - - - - - - - - - -第 9 页,共 25 页 - - - - - - - - - - 四、系统详细模块设计与测试4.1 登录界面设计4.2 主界面模块设计4.3 添加学生党员模块设计4.4 信息统计4.5 信息查询4.6 信息删除4.7 信息修改五、数据库的创建与维护5.1 数据库的创建利用 SQLServer 2008 创建 yangbiao数据库,在数据库中创建用户表和党员信息数据表。用户表:信息表:Create database yangbiao USE yangbiao GO 精品资料 - - - 欢迎下载 -
17、 - - - - - - - - - - 欢迎下载 名师归纳 - - - - - - - - - -第 10 页,共 25 页 - - - - - - - - - - /* Object: Table dbo. 用户表 Script Date: 12/11/2014 11:30:10 */ SET ANSI_NULLS ON GO SET QUOTED_IDENTIFIER ON GO CREATE TABLE dbo. 用户表 ( UserName nchar(10) NULL, password nchar(10) NULL ) ON PRIMARY GO /* Object: Table
18、 dbo. 信息表 Script Date: 12/11/2014 11:30:10 */ SET ANSI_NULLS ON GO SET QUOTED_IDENTIFIER ON GO CREATE TABLE dbo. 信息表 ( name nchar(10) NULL, sno nchar(10) NOT NULL, sex nchar(10) NULL, age int NULL, class nchar(10) NULL, nation nchar(10) NULL, native nchar(10) NULL, type nchar(10) NULL, CONSTRAINT PK
19、_ 信息表 PRIMARY KEY CLUSTERED ( sno ASC )WITH(PAD_INDEX=OFF,STATISTICS_NORECOMPUTE=OFF, IGNORE_DUP_KEY=OFF,ALLOW_ROW_LOCKS=ON, ALLOW_PAGE_LOCKS = ON) ON PRIMARY ) ON PRIMARY GO 精品资料 - - - 欢迎下载 - - - - - - - - - - - 欢迎下载 名师归纳 - - - - - - - - - -第 11 页,共 25 页 - - - - - - - - - - 六、总结在本次课程设计过程中,学到了很多知识,由
20、于考试临近,时间冲突,设计进行的比较晚, 所以功能比较差些, 也未能进行更深入的思考, 在运用方面也有所欠缺,数据库方面,整体考虑也还可以更全面、周到。本次设计是用ASP和SQL SERVER2008 进行的,由于 ASP和 SQL都是本学年就进行过系统的学习,所以做起来相对较为容易, 但其中也遇到了一些困难。 总的来说, 通过这一次的练习,巩固了 ASP和 SQL的许多知识, 也提高了自己的差错纠错的能力,锻炼了我的耐心。这也让我意识到了理论联系实际的重要性。通过本次课程设计中, 我还认识到: 任何系统的完成, 工程的开始都是最为关键的。俗话说,万丈高楼平地起。这就要求我们要做好需求分析,研
21、究好每个细节,做到全面地了解整个系统实施,做好进度计划,严格按照时间表来执行,不拖拉,这样后面的工作才能顺利高效地展开,尽可能地避免返工, 在时间计划内按时完成。 尽管本次设计还是借鉴了一些网络资源,但大部分内容都是自己完成的,按照自己的设想,我独立完成了概念结构设计、逻辑结构设计,和数据库的搭建、连接等工作, 虽然设计时间并不长, 但自己的能力仍然获得了很好的锻炼。精品资料 - - - 欢迎下载 - - - - - - - - - - - 欢迎下载 名师归纳 - - - - - - - - - -第 12 页,共 25 页 - - - - - - - - - - 参考文献1 杨昭等,数据库技
22、术课程设计案例精编,中国水利水电出版社,20XX 年1月2 潘文林,数据库应用系统开发案例与实践教程,清华大学出版社,20XX年9月3 段明辉 .ASP编程实例入门与提高 M. 电子工业出版社, 20XX 年4 赵松涛 .ASP动态网站开发实录 M. 电子工业出版社, 20XX 年5 邓良松,刘海岩 , 陆丽娜软件工程 (第二版)西安电子科技大学出版 . 2000年11月6 张莉 SQL SEVER数据库原理及应用7 萨师煊王珊著 . 数据库系统概论第三版. 高等教育出版社8 施伯乐、丁宝康、汪卫 . 数据库系统教程高等教育出版社20XX 年第2版9 庄成三等 . 数据库系统原理及其应用. 电
23、子工业出版社精品资料 - - - 欢迎下载 - - - - - - - - - - - 欢迎下载 名师归纳 - - - - - - - - - -第 13 页,共 25 页 - - - - - - - - - - 附录登录程序代码:using System; using System.Collections.Generic; using System.ComponentModel; using System.Data; using System.Drawing; using System.Linq; using System.Text; using System.Windows.Forms;
24、using System.Data.SqlClient; namespace 党员管理系统 publicpartialclasslogin : Form public login() InitializeComponent(); privatevoid button1_Click(object sender, EventArgs e) string userName = textBox1.Text; string password = textBox2.Text; string connString = aaaaa.getstring(); SqlConnection conn = newSq
25、lConnection (connString); string sql = String .Format( select count(*) from 用户表where UserName=0and password=1, userName, password); try conn.Open(); SqlCommand comm = new SqlCommand (sql, conn); int n = (int )comm.ExecuteScalar(); /int n = 1;if (n=1) this .DialogResult = DialogResult.OK; 精品资料 - - -
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 2022年党员档案管理系统数据库课程设计含代码 2022 党员 档案管理系统 数据库 课程设计 代码
![提示](https://www.taowenge.com/images/bang_tan.gif)
限制150内